Output ad1d430f429d8756a5d63bc5861e6b6fe0d49d707ddfc45234652e543c874179:1

value
50040344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 907a8bc49e7605659feac0508c2133b9dde19333 OP_EQUAL
address
3Erx2oxs5PhagRiKx4apr5xvQJD49kkctJ
transaction
ad1d430f429d8756a5d63bc5861e6b6fe0d49d707ddfc45234652e543c874179
confirmations
313184
spent
true